Supporting local culinary innovators is critically important during the Valley’s long, scorching, revenue-depleted summer season. These one-off events and special dining series are the perfect way to show your support – and get a singular meal in the bargain.
Father’s Day Lunch at COURSE in Scottsdale/June 21
If you’re looking for a Father’s Day festivity – look no further. Chef Cory Oppold is hosting a one-day-only dining experience at Scottsdale prix fixe legend COURSE on Sunday, June 21 from 11 a.m. to 2 p.m.
Starting at $150, the lunch invites guests to enjoy reimagined classics made for multi-course enjoyment. Famous for his victory on the Food Network show Chopped in 2019, Oppold and the culinary team at COURSE will create a unique and notable menu for the one-afternoon-only celebration. The seven-part culinary aria includes a haute “loaded baked potato” with bacon jam, sour cream, burnt onion, powdered cheddar, shallot, and chive; cured tuna with cantaloupe Bavarian, pickled honeydew, cucumber, ginger, Fresno chili and calamansi; and
Oppold’s mythical lobster corndog with sweet potato, corn, Thai red curry, coconut, lemongrass and Thai basil.

Uchi Scottsdale’s Collaborative Summer Dining Series/June-September
Beginning on Tuesday, June 9, Uchi Scottsdale welcomes back a slew of talented chefs to collaborate and bring a unique twist to Uchi’s signature Japanese cuisine. Uchi Scottsdale chef de cuisine Blake Luecke will collaborate to deliver unique meals with each chef, beginning with Digby Stridiron of beloved Downtown pan-African restaurant Latha.
The kickoff evening on June 9 will blend Chef Stridiron’s African, Brazilian, Caribbean and Southern U.S. culinary techniques with Uchi’s Japanese expertise curated with seasonally selected items.
The summer-long series will also feature collaborative dinners with chefs from INDIBAR, Pa’La and Chula Seafood. The dinner series will continue through September 8, with one collaborative evening per month from 6:30 to 9:30 p.m.

Sunday Dinner Seafood Remix at Carcara in Phoenix/June 7
Come to Carcara on Sunday, June 7, for an Old West culinary showdown with a coastal twist. Three chefs will go head-to-head as Exceptional Vibe’s Sunday Dinner Series makes its way to the flagship eatery at the Sheraton Phoenix Downtown.
The theme is Seafood Remix, and each of the chefs will prepare a finely crafted dinner which diners will vote on. The winner will then be sent to the World Food Championships to compete in the event’s seafood category in 2027. The power falls on ticketholders’ shoulders to vote on the most delicious seafood concoction – paired with cocktails crafted by the Carcara bar team.
The three chefs competing will Carcara’s Dominique St. Pierre, who recently claimed the Best in Show prize at the 2026 Devour Culinary Classic, a victory at the Arizona Soup Festival, and a standout performance at the inaugural AZ Brunch Fest last December; chef Jose “Pony” Flores of Downtown smash-hit Pony’s Miches Bar & Grill, noted as a master of ceviche and aguachile; and chef Brian Paskvan of Ella on the Park at Hotel Solaya, whose culinary career as taken him to some of the most celebrated food cities in the world, including Seattle, Los Angeles, New York City, Ho Chi Minh City, Houston and New Orleans.
